Gout is a type of arthritis that can cause painful swelling or inflammation of one or more joints. Most commonly, it affects the big toe. However, gout can also impact other large joints. In some cases, it may even affect organs such as the eyes, heart, nerves, and stomach.

What Causes Gout?
It is primarily caused by an excess of uric acid in the blood. When uric acid builds up, it forms crystals in the joints, leading to a sudden onset of intense pain, swelling, and inflammation.
Types of Gout
To understand it better, here are the two common forms:
- Acute Gout: This is marked by sudden attacks of sharp pain that can last for a few days before subsiding.
- Chronic Gout: Consequently, chronic gout involves repeated flare-ups that may eventually cause joint damage and persistent stiffness.

Risk Factors for Gout
Several lifestyle and genetic factors can contribute to the development of gout:
- Typically affects individuals aged 30 to 50
- May run in families
- Diet high in purine-rich foods (like red meat and seafood)
- Excessive alcohol consumption
- Obesity and sedentary lifestyle
- Low intake of Vitamin C
- High levels of emotional stress

π€Έ Lifestyle Tips for Managing Gout Naturally
Nevertheless, in addition to homeopathy, adopting certain lifestyle changes can significantly improve your condition and reduce flare-ups.
Helpful Tips Include:
- β Stay Hydrated: Drink plenty of water daily to flush out uric acid.
- β Avoid Purine-Rich Foods: Reduce intake of seafood and red meat.
- πΊ Limit Alcohol and Sugary Beverages: Especially those sweetened with fructose.
- π₯ Increase Vitamin C Intake: Include citrus fruits and fresh vegetables.
- π§ββοΈ Manage Stress: Try yoga, meditation, or deep breathing exercises.
- βοΈ Maintain a Healthy Weight: Additionally, regular exercise can help maintain a healthy weight as obesity contributes to gout severity
